BRACE marriages (males) 1852-1920 Victoria Australia

Journal by tonkin

BRACE marriages 1852-1920 Victoria Australia.

Males


John Webb
married: 1854 Jane CLAYTON.

George James
married: 1867 Phoebe JANES.

George
marrieed: 1867 Bridget SHANAHAN.

John
married: 1869 Mary MCCROHAN.

George
married: 1874 Mary Ann DAVEY.

George James
married: 1875 Frances Lavinia THORNE.

Arthur Edward
married: 1886 Florence Maud MILLER.

Francis
married: 1893 Helen Wigram MARSDEN.

George
married: 1897 Annie GABLE

Frederick
married: 1902 Mary Eliza BUCKLAND.

Edgar
married: 1903 Muriel Frances Bradford TREACY.

James Henry
married: 1903 Gertrude OULLEN.

George Harry
married: 1905 Florence HEATLEY.

William John
married: 1905 Augusta HEWETT.

Reginald Wilson
married: 1906 Maria Elizabeth BARLOW.

Charles Frederick
married: 1907 Laura Annie TYSON.

William
married: 1907 Harriet Maud MATTHEWS.

William James
married: 1907 Amy Louisa ALLUM.

James Path
married: 1909 Anne Mary ONEILL.

Benjamin Wonghan
married: 1912 Fanny May HOWARD.

William Francis Thurlow
married: 1912 Ina Mary Grace BARKER.

Richard James
married: 1916 Annie Maria MATTHEWS.

Robert
married: 1917 Martha Elizabeth POLLOCK.

Joseph Henry
married: 1919 Eva Florence HOBBS.

Compiled from the Victorian Marriage Indexes to assist others researching the BRACE lines.
